telemarketing projects are a powerful tool for businesses looking to generate sales leads and build customer relationships. While some may view telemarketing as an outdated or intrusive marketing strategy, when done effectively, it can yield significant results and provide valuable insights into consumer behavior.
One of the key benefits of telemarketing projects is the ability to directly interact with potential customers. Unlike other forms of marketing, such as email campaigns or social media advertising, telemarketing allows for real-time communication and personalized interaction with prospects. This personal touch can help build trust and credibility with customers, ultimately leading to higher conversion rates and increased sales.
Additionally, telemarketing projects provide businesses with the opportunity to gather valuable feedback from customers. Through engaging in conversations with prospects, telemarketers can gain insights into consumer preferences, pain points, and objections. This information can then be used to tailor future marketing strategies and product offerings to better meet the needs of customers.
Another advantage of telemarketing projects is the ability to target specific demographics or market segments. By utilizing customer data and segmentation techniques, businesses can tailor their telemarketing campaigns to reach the most relevant and responsive audience. This targeted approach can result in higher response rates and improved campaign performance.
telemarketing projects can also be an effective way to re-engage with lapsed or inactive customers. By reaching out to previous customers through telemarketing, businesses can remind them of their products or services and encourage repeat purchases. This can help businesses retain customers and increase customer loyalty over time.
In addition to generating sales leads, telemarketing projects can also be a valuable tool for building customer relationships. By engaging in one-on-one conversations with customers, businesses can create a personalized and human connection that may be lacking in other forms of marketing. This personal touch can help strengthen customer loyalty and increase customer satisfaction.
